    In this paper, the authors show that an additive linear map on a triangular ring is centralized at zero point if and only if it is a centralizer. They also show that, for an additive linear map on a triangular ring, the following statements are equivalent: (1) It is specially generalized derivable at zero point. (2) It is generalized derivable at zero point. (3) It is a special generalized derivation. (4) It is a generalized derivation. As an application, they characterize the additive linear maps on a nest algebra over a Banach space.
